Growing Interest and Investment in the Global Crop Biostimulant Market
The global crop biostimulant market is experiencing a significant surge, with continued investment, partnership, and merger and acquisition (M&A) activity predicted by industry experts [1]. The market, currently valued at around $4.03 billion, is forecast to grow to approximately $9.75 billion by 2032, at a compound annual growth rate (CAGR) of 11.8% [5]. Another projection places the biostimulants segment within the broader ag biologicals market at about $7.6 billion by 2027, within a $19.6 billion market [1].
Despite some recent fluctuations in funding, the biostimulant market remains a focal point for investors. However, there has been a notable 86% drop in funding to the biostimulants category, indicating possible challenges in investment despite growing demand [1].
Geographically, the market shows strong regional variation. Europe dominates with a roughly 39% market share, led by strict organic farming policies, widespread adoption of bio-based stimulants, and innovation in microbial formulations [2][5]. Asia-Pacific is the fastest-growing region, driven by large-scale farming, government subsidies, and increasing awareness [2]. South America, particularly Brazil and Argentina, shows growth linked to major crops like soybeans and sugarcane, while the United States market is also expanding due to R&D investment and agri-tech advancements [5].
Product differentiation in the biostimulant market is characterized by a highly crowded landscape with over 350 companies segmented into about 12 active ingredient categories [1][3]. These categories include microbial consortia, natural extracts, and nano-encapsulated formulations. Unlike biofertilizers or biocontrols, biostimulants work by activating natural plant processes to enhance nutrient uptake, stress tolerance, and yield without directly supplying nutrients or pest control [1].
The future outlook for the crop biostimulant market is positive but complex. Increasing regulations limiting synthetic chemicals, growing environmental and health concerns, and the shift towards sustainable agriculture are primary drivers. However, the market remains challenging due to high competition, variable regulatory landscapes, and funding fluctuations. Projections suggest the market could reach over $11 billion by 2035, supported by technological innovation and broader agricultural adoption [3][5].
The crop biostimulant space is incredibly crowded, with 350 companies categorized into 12 "active ingredient" categories. Product differentiation is a major challenge in the industry, with a limited set of ingredients being used. Chris Taylor, a partner at The Mixing Bowl, stated that interest in biostimulants has been "extraordinary," but the space continues to be "a challenging one to navigate" [4].
Deal activity in biostimulants peaked at 25 deals in 2022 but dropped again to pre-COVID levels and has not shown signs of recovery [4]. California has defined plant biostimulants in senate bill 1522, and the US has yet to establish a definition and/or framework for biostimulants, but the Plant Biostimulant Act has been reintroduced to address this [4]. The EU and Brazil have their own definitions for biostimulants.
